What A Day!

Started off
falling out of bed
waking up in sever pain.
Out of pills
be a month or two
before we can get the script renewed.
Calls before work
creditors working overtime
shut off notices and such, ya know?
Forgot my lunch
no vending type coin
boss yelling about simply nothing at all.
Struggled to get an hour off
it’s off to child support court
ordered to pay twelve thousand dollars.
Scurry back to work
laughing with tears all the way
head, body, soul taking a beating.
Oh Lord, help me keep on
all that’s left is a little prayer
as the time clock ticks it’s toll.
Finally, punch that silly clock
kicked in the knards to discover
my van has disappeared from parking lot.
Walking about, making calls
frantic with the unknown
boss snickers about previous repo’s.
Bum a ride homeward
depending on ice cold beer
finding a instant headache, oh joy!
And so it goes
born loser, day of days
seems like fallen house of cards.
Struggle into traitorous bed
only to be awakened in a couple
our puppy is having puppies!
Wondering as i watch the miracle
if God is gifting a promise
that with Him...all will be ok?
